What is the proper method to add iTunes content into Boxee? Is there a direct connection or do I just 'share' the iTunes library as an SMB share and add that in?
All the metadata is already in iTunes via MetaX for the handbrake rips of my DVD's. Is Boxee going to go get it's own metadata?
I'm having a hard time combining my itunes and non itunes conent in Boxee. |

I find that having Boxee try to handle my iTunes content is redundant, since the ATV by itself already handles iTunes content. If you have content (movies, etc.) that are not iTunes compatible, I'd put them in a separate directory and point Boxee to it rather than trying to mash all the files into the iTunes file system.
